Ayaz Samoo is a Pakistani actor, model, host, VJ and writer. In , he won the AFA for Best Actor in a negative role for the film Moor.[1] He is referred as "The Shape-Shifter" because he switches voices, accents, looks and expressions as he glides through the various genres of the performing arts.[2] Currently hosting "The Night Show With Ayaz Samoo" on ARY Zindagi.[3] He is best known by his character name Sajid Billa on ARY Musik.[4]
Early life and career
He was born in a Sindhi family. His debut in the industry was in with a music video for Geo TV. After that he appeared in several television shows and tele films on various Pakistani television channels including Geo TV, The Musik and Indus Music. He was then selected to represent Pakistan by performing for the second season of The Great Indian Laughter Challenge in This was where he was referred to as the 'Youngest Champion' on the show.[5] From his initial successes in the show, he was asked to participate in another stand-up comedy show 'Super Karara' in Pakistan and he won the title of 'Karara King' in He further on gave successful performances on Indian shows like "Funjabi Chakde" (Star One), "Comedy Champions" (Sahara One), "Comedy Club" (Sony Sab) and Laugh India Laugh (Life Ok).[6] He then participated on another Indian show "Comedy Ka King Kaun" on Sab TV (India) in where he competed against 11 of the best Pakistani and Indian stand-ups and Ayaz Samoo won the title of 'Comedy ka king'.[7][8] Ayaz made his film debut with Jami's spy-thriller O21[9] followed by Moor.[10][11] In he won AFABest Actor in a Negative Role award for film Moor.[1] He will appear in Aabis Raza's upcoming romantic comedyMaan Jao Naa opposite to Adeel Chaudhry, Hajra Yamin, Asma Abbas, Ghana Ali and Asif Raza Mir.[12][13]
